Expert Tips for Navigating Texas Airports with Texas Shuttle
Know Your Terminal Before You Go
Both Dallas/Fort Worth International (DFW) and Houston Intercontinental (IAH) are sprawling hubs. Texas Shuttle drivers are familiar with the quickest routes to each terminal. For instance, travelers coming from Fort Worth’s Cultural District or the TCU campus can expect a route that uses I‑35W, then the Sam Mergrave Boulevard interchange to reach DFW’s Terminal A or Terminal E without last‑minute lane changes.
Beat Houston Traffic
If you’re heading to Hobby Airport from the suburbs, give yourself extra time. “Living in Cypress near the 290 corridor, getting to Hobby Airport used to mean an hour‑long drive through Houston traffic,” shares Vanessa R. Texas Shuttle drivers often use the Katy Freeway’s managed lanes on I‑10, which feature variable speed limits designed to keep traffic flowing. This route can shave 10‑15 minutes off the journey during peak periods.

Frequently Asked Questions
How far in advance should I book a Texas Shuttle ride?
For the best availability, especially during peak travel periods like holidays, major conventions, or school breaks, we recommend booking at least 24‑48 hours ahead. Same‑day rides may be possible, but early reservation ensures a driver is assigned to your route.
Can Texas Shuttle accommodate large groups or special events?
Yes. We offer group rates and coordinated shuttles for weddings, corporate outings, and youth sports teams. For example, a group of 12 guests landing at Hobby Airport can be consolidated into a single shuttle, simplifying logistics for the host.
Are child seats available?
Child seats are available upon request at no extra charge. When booking, simply indicate the number and ages of children traveling, and the dispatcher will ensure the appropriate seat is installed in your vehicle.
What safety measures are in place?
All drivers pass background checks and complete a defensive‑driving course. Vehicles undergo regular safety inspections, and high‑touch surfaces are sanitized before each trip. During the COVID‑19 pandemic, we added enhanced cleaning protocols, including the use of hospital‑grade disinfectants.
How does Texas Shuttle handle flight delays?
Our system tracks incoming flights in real time. If your plane lands late, the driver is automatically notified and will adjust the pickup time accordingly. You’ll receive an SMS or email update, so you’re never left wondering when your shuttle will arrive.
